Arriving 27 May from writer Anna Orridge and Nefarious Bat Press, Phengaris
There’s something very wrong in Thurstrop Wood. Mark Warner never noticed it before. He’s there to get away from his life, his ailing mother. Out of his head. Not to think about anything.
Birds sing in the wood. But their rhythms seem wrong somehow. Insects crawl and nest, but not where you’d expect them to. Something in Thurstrop Wood has noticed him. And now it’s seen him – it doesn’t want to let him go…

Out now from editor E. R. Vickers, Dancing Through The Shadows, a charity anthology support domestic abuse survivors
Short stories all based on the theme of domestic abuse. No one is safe from domestic abuse as shown within these powerful stories.
From the minds of ten authors, this anthology brings to life the real and so often unseen horrors and deeply kept secrets by those suffering the terrible acts.

Coming 11 March from author Zachary Ashford and Unnerving, Trog
After Aisha is traumatized by a stalker, her parents decide to move to a property in the outback. They say it’s in her best interests.
But they don’t know something dangerous is imprisoned in the subterranean caverns beneath the house. Something that hungers for freedom. And blood.
When three masked thrill-killers assault the property, they open the wrong doors, and Trog emerges. Only blood and chaos will be left in his wake, unless Aisha can fight off the intruders, save her family, and survive the night. New from author Premee Mohamed and Psychopomp, One Message Remains
Pageantry, pomp, pretense, and peril—’The General’s Turn,’ originally published in The Deadlands, drew readers into the dark world of a ceremony where Death herself might choose to join the audience… or step onto the stage. Award-winning author Premee Mohamed presents three brand new stories set in this morally ambiguous world of war and magic. In ‘One Message Remains,’ Major Lyell Tzajos leads his team on a charity mission through the post-armistice world of East Seudast, exhuming the bones and souls of dead foes for repatriation. But the buried fighters may have one more fight left in them—and they have chosen their weapons well.
In ‘The Weight of What is Hollow,’ Taya is the latest apprentice of a long-honored tradition: building the bone-gallows for prisoners of war. But her very first commission will pit her skills against both her family and her oppressor.
Finally, in ‘Forsaking All Others,’ ex-soldier Rostyn must travel the little-known ways by night to avoid his pursuers, for desertion is punishable by death. As he flees to the hoped-for sanctuary of his grandmother’s village, he is joined by a fellow deserter—and, it seems, the truth of a myth older than the land itself. Available 25 March from writer Johanna Van Veen and Poisoned Pen Press, Blood on Her Tongue
The Netherlands, 1887. Lucy’s twin sister Sarah is unwell. She refuses to eat, mumbles nonsensically, and is increasingly obsessed with a centuries-old corpse recently discovered on her husband’s grand estate. The doctor has diagnosed her with temporary insanity caused by a fever of the brain. To protect her twin from a terrible fate in a lunatic asylum, Lucy must unravel the mystery surrounding her sister’s condition, but it’s clear her twin is hiding something. Then again, Lucy is harboring secrets of her own, too.
Then, the worst happens. Sarah’s behavior takes a turn for the strange. She becomes angry… and hungry.
Lucy soon comes to suspect that something is trying to possess her beloved sister. Or is it madness? As Sarah changes before her very eyes, Lucy must reckon with the dark, monstrous truth, or risk losing her forever.
